DOWNLOAD EBOOK →Dead Shot; Or, The White Vulture, is written by Albert W. Aiken (1846-1894) an American actor and author of plays and dime novels. Aiken was a prolific writer of pulp fiction for Beadle and Adams. He was the younger brother of George L. Aiken and a cousin of George L. Fox, a famous clown. In a note accompanying Aiken's portrait in the Harvard Theatrical Collection, he is briefly described as an "actor, vocalist and playwright."
